Abstract

A rigid, three-dimensional container comprising a top portion, a bottom portion and at least one side portion, said side portion having at least one opening covered with gas permeable membrane and means for sealing said opening until the container is ready for use by exposing material in the container to exterior gases such as the atmosphere while keeping the material in the container.
